War Graves

Cimetière Côte-des-Neiges, Montreal

Côte-des Neiges Cemetery, Montreal.

The Commonwealth War Graves Commission was established in 1917. Its mandate is to mark and maintain the graves of Commonwealth Force members who were killed in the First and Second World Wars and to build memorials to thosewho have no known grave.
